The traditional Olympic distance triathlon in Bariloche took place on a sunny and pleasant morning, ideal for enjoying the sport. The competitors from Viedma and San Martín de los Andes placed first on the podiums in both categories. The test combines 1.5 K of swimming, 40 K of cycling and 10 K of running on the traditional route between Huemul Island and Cerro Catedral.-
It left at 7:06 in the morning at Lake Nahuel Huapi from Huemul Island. More than 200 competitors participated with a significant local presence of more than 60 participants and a large number of athletes from various locations in the country, including a Chilean delegation that crossed the mountain range to be part of the competition.-
The classification in Men: Matias Campi from Viedma – 2 h 13 min 40 sec / Tomas Omaechevarria from Bariloche – 2 h 13 minutes 53 sec and LEATHERBEE Matthew from Chile – 2 h 18 min 54 sec
The classification in Women: Maia Coletto from San Martín de los Andes – 2 h 52 min 26 sec / Gabriela Carena from Río Cuarto – 2 h 53 min 41 sec and Alejandra Dupre from San Martín de los Andes – 2 h 54 min 37 seconds.-
